What I Look for in the Shade
When I shop for light yellow nail polish, I pay close attention to the shade itself. Some yellows lean pastel and creamy, while others look more lemony or neon. I personally prefer a soft pastel yellow because it looks elegant and is easier to wear with different outfits. I always check whether the polish appears warm, cool, or muted before I buy it.
Opacity and Coverage Matter to Me
One thing I always consider is how many coats I need for full coverage. Light yellow polish can sometimes be streaky, so I look for formulas that build well. In my experience, a good polish should give me smooth color in two to three coats without looking patchy. If I want a more polished finish, I also use a white base coat underneath.
The Formula I Prefer
I usually choose a formula that is easy to apply and dries at a reasonable speed. A smooth, self-leveling polish makes a big difference for me because light colors can show brush marks more easily. I also prefer a formula that is not too thick, since that helps me get an even finish without clumping.
Finish: Cream, Glossy, or Matte
I think the finish changes the whole look of light yellow nail polish. A glossy cream finish feels classic and clean, which is my go-to choice. Sometimes I like a matte top coat for a softer, trendy effect. If I want something more fun, I may choose a shimmer or pearly version, but I usually keep it simple for everyday wear.
Longevity and Chip Resistance
For me, durability is just as important as color. I want a polish that lasts several days without chipping too quickly. I look for long-wear or chip-resistant formulas, especially if I know I’ll be busy. A good base coat and top coat also help my light yellow manicure stay fresh longer.
Skin Tone Compatibility
I always think about how the shade will look against my skin tone. Softer buttery yellows tend to flatter my hands more easily, while brighter yellows can stand out in a stronger way. If I want something subtle, I choose a pale pastel. If I want a bolder statement, I go for a more vibrant light yellow.
Best Occasions to Wear It
I find light yellow nail polish especially nice for vacations, brunches, weddings, and casual everyday wear. It also works well when I want my nails to look neat and cheerful without being too dramatic. I often wear it when I want a clean, sunny look that still feels feminine and modern.
My Application Tips
From my experience, preparation makes a big difference. I always start with clean, shaped nails and a base coat. I apply thin layers rather than one thick coat, which helps prevent streaks. If the polish looks uneven, I let each layer dry properly before adding the next one. Finishing with a top coat gives me a smoother and longer-lasting result.
